New old shit from Russian LIMS case, sanctioning decisions have been finalised.
Samples from Feb and March 2012. All charged as "Art 2.2 - Use (LIMS)"
All bracketed words below are my own annotations.
Dmitriy Klokov (usually spelled as Dmitry, as he personally romanises it.)
9 February 2012
Period of Ineligibility of 4 years
12 May 2023 to 11 May 2027
Disqualification of results
9 February 2012 to 12 May 2023
Svetlana Tzarukaeva (usually Tsarukaeva as she personally romanises it.)
11 February 2012
Period of Ineligibility of 2 years
7 February 2022 to 6 February 2024
Disqualification of results
11 February 2012 to 7 February 2022
Natalia Zabolotnaya
11 February 2012
Period of Ineligibility of 2 years
7 February 2022 to 6 February 2024
Disqualification of results
11 February 2012 to 7 February 2022
Olga Zubova
11 February 2012
Period of Ineligibility of 2 years
27 November 2023 to 26 November 2025
Disqualification of results
11 February 2012 to 7 February 2022
Apti Aukhadov
17 March 2012
Period of Ineligibility of 1 year & 6 months
7 February 2022 to 6 August 2023
Disqualification of results
17 March 2012 to 7 February 2022
Alexey Kosov (retired)
17 March 2012
Disqualification of results
17 March 2012 to 7 March 2022

Yep, a few weird details about this.
Mauritius producing positive tests is definitely not weird given their history of drug use, with limited success.
It's weird that it's just one result that appears proximal to Mauritius' selection event for African Championships (dated 19 March 2016).

My guess is retesting the sample prior to statute of limitations produced this result. Maybe comparing biological passport details found a urine swap. She's also coached by Constantin Urdas, the Romanian coach who also works with Loredana Toma.
